Room 200 in Whitby Hall at Mount Marty in Yankton, South Dakota was left vacant for years because of what students said about it, and only came back into use recently.

The detail that made it unusable is oddly specific and has nothing to do with a figure. Light never touches the door. It does not matter which lights are on in the corridor or the room, and in daylight the light from the window barely reaches it either.

That is the kind of claim that ought to have a straightforward explanation involving the geometry of the room, and nobody at the college appears to have found one.

There have been other reports on that floor, including a figure walking across it.

The hall is student accommodation at a working college and is not open to visitors.
